Pitstone Parish Council wishes to register as an interested party and continue engagement with this consultation. Pitstone is one of the settlements likely to see an increase in aircraft noise from these proposals. We perceive the main concerns to be: * We are directly overflown by landings when the airport is flying easterlies * Historically easterlies have occurred more often during the summer, meaning that Pitstone gets more flights at the time when people are more likely to be outside and/or have windows open * Night flights when windows are open are particularly troublesome because the area is mostly quiet overnight * The fact that airlines are switching to newer aircraft is changing what is acceptable in terms of night flights Subject to data verification (which is presently being undertaken), we believe that: * The proportion of easterly flying is increasing * We seem to also be affected by takeoffs when flying easterlies.
